KKYO KUSANAGIMy stay at the Renaissance Hong Kong Harbour View Hotel was, overall, very satisfying. Its location is undoubtedly its biggest asset; the hotel has a direct skybridge to Wan Chai MTR station, making Central just two stops away. The Golden Bauhinia Square and the Convention and Exhibition Centre are also within easy walking distance, ensuring incredibly efficient travel. The sea-view room I stayed in was truly the highlight. The panoramic Victoria Harbour views unfolded before my eyes all day long, from the sparkling waters and distant sails by day to the dazzling neon lights by night. It was captivating from dawn till dusk. Shopping is equally convenient. The hotel is directly connected to Pacific Place, home to numerous luxury brands. Causeway Bay's Times Square is a mere ten-minute walk away, and Tsim Sha Tsui's Harbour City is just one MTR stop away, catering to all shopping desires. With its unbeatable location as its core strength and its stunning sea views as its winning feature, this hotel is an ideal choice for both business and leisure travelers exploring Hong Kong.

BBeisishengchanduiLocation: Excellent, just behind Times Square and a stone's throw from Causeway Bay Exit A, making it super easy to find and incredibly convenient for public transport.
Staff: Polite, friendly, and very welcoming. They even offered small complimentary gifts.
Breakfast: A set menu (as pictured), but definitely filling enough to start your day.
Room: The bathroom was the absolute highlight – truly unbeatable for this price range. Bottled water was also provided.
Noise: Absolutely no noise from the corridor, and impressively, the plumbing in the bathroom was silent – top-notch! However, a word of caution: avoid rooms facing the Ngo Keng Chau Overpass, as there can be some loud street racing at night.
